Description
The house, dating from 1600 and built on the site of a 12th-century priory, houses a unique collection representing the tastes of one man, Huttleston Broughton, 1st Lord Fairhaven. The many paintings include notable works by Claude Lorraine, fine examples of furniture, silver and tapestries and one of the Trust’s largest collections of clocks.
It is surrounded by 39ha (98 acres) of landscape garden and arboretum with over 100 pieces of sculpture. There is all-year-round floral interest in the garden with the Winter Walk and extensive snowdrop collection in January and February; hyacinth displays in the spring, herbaceous borders and dahlia gardens in the summer and magnificent autumn foliage. A working watermill regularly mills grain for sale.
